Output 70dfc55fe6a1702b1ea570872f0e6a8e6ee9900aea6a2ac37a79564d1809cf08:3

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4c90fee94d111d098d1a7b01f7a149341163f09 OP_EQUAL
address
3KdXEC4KuF4eZVfeXVd1ADwqmDmnrb3r8K
transaction
70dfc55fe6a1702b1ea570872f0e6a8e6ee9900aea6a2ac37a79564d1809cf08
spent
true